Provides specialized guidance for machine learning and computer vision system design, model selection, and production deployment.
Use Case Identified
│
├─► Text/Language Tasks
│ ├─► Classification → BERT, DistilBERT, or API (OpenAI, Claude)
│ ├─► Generation → GPT-4, Claude, Llama (self-hosted)
│ ├─► Embeddings → OpenAI Ada, sentence-transformers
│ └─► Search/RAG → Vector DB + Embeddings + LLM
│
├─► Computer Vision Tasks
│ ├─► Classification → ResNet, EfficientNet, ViT
│ ├─► Object Detection → YOLOv8, DETR, Faster R-CNN
│ ├─► Segmentation → SAM, Mask R-CNN, U-Net
│ ├─► OCR → Tesseract, PaddleOCR, Cloud Vision API
│ └─► Face Recognition → InsightFace, DeepFace
│
├─► Audio Tasks
│ ├─► Speech-to-Text → Whisper, DeepSpeech, Cloud APIs
│ ├─► Text-to-Speech → ElevenLabs, Coqui TTS
│ └─► Audio Classification → PANNs, AudioSet models
│
└─► Structured Data
├─► Tabular → XGBoost, LightGBM, CatBoost
├─► Time Series → Prophet, ARIMA, Transformer-based
└─► Recommendations → Two-tower, matrix factorization
| Factor | API Preferred | Self-Hosted Preferred |
|---|---|---|
| Volume | < 10K requests/month | > 100K requests/month |
| Latency | > 500ms acceptable | < 100ms required |
| Customization | General use case | Domain-specific fine-tuning |
| Data Privacy | Non-sensitive data | PII, HIPAA, financial |
| Team Expertise | No ML engineers | ML team available |
| Budget | Predictable per-call costs | High volume justifies infra |
## API Costs (Example: OpenAI GPT-4)
- Input: $0.03/1K tokens
- Output: $0.06/1K tokens
- Average request: 500 input + 200 output tokens
- Cost per request: $0.027
- 100K requests/month: $2,700
## Self-Hosted Costs (Example: Llama 70B)
- GPU instance: $3/hour (A100 40GB)
- Throughput: ~50 requests/minute = 3K/hour
- Cost per request: $0.001
- 100K requests/month: $100 + $500 engineering time
## Break-even Analysis
- < 50K requests: API likely cheaper
- > 50K requests: Self-hosted may be cheaper
- Factor in: engineering time, ops burden, model quality

## Pipeline Components
1. **Input Processing**
- Video decode: FFmpeg, OpenCV
- Frame buffer: Ring buffer for temporal context
- Preprocessing: NVIDIA DALI (GPU), OpenCV (CPU)
2. **Detection**
- Model: YOLOv8 (speed), DETR (accuracy)
- Batch size: 1-8 depending on latency requirements
- Confidence threshold: 0.5-0.7 typical
3. **Post-processing**
- NMS (Non-Maximum Suppression)
- Tracking: SORT, DeepSORT, ByteTrack
- Smoothing: Kalman filter for stable boxes
4. **Output**
- Annotations: Bounding boxes, labels, confidence
- Events: Trigger on detection (webhook, queue)
- Storage: Frame + metadata to S3/DB

Vector DB Selection:
| Database | Best For | Limitations |
|---|---|---|
| Pinecone | Managed, scale | Cost at scale |
| Weaviate | Self-hosted, features | Operational overhead |
| Chroma | Simple, local dev | Not for production scale |
| pgvector | PostgreSQL users | Performance at >1M vectors |
| Qdrant | Performance | Newer, smaller community |

| Technique | Memory Reduction | Speed Impact |
|---|---|---|
| FP16 (Half Precision) | 50% | Neutral to faster |
| INT8 Quantization | 75% | 10-20% slower |
| INT4 Quantization | 87.5% | 20-40% slower |
| Gradient Checkpointing | 60-80% | 20-30% slower |
| Model Sharding | Distributed | Communication overhead |

| Metric | What It Measures | Alert Threshold |
|---|---|---|
| Latency (P95) | Response time | > 2x baseline |
| Throughput | Requests/second | < 80% capacity |
| Error Rate | Failed predictions | > 1% |
| Model Drift | Distribution shift | PSI > 0.2 |
| Data Quality | Input anomalies | > 5% anomalies |
